Table 3. Hierarchical regression analysis predicting ED symptoms (global score) from BMI, frequency of traumatic events, dissociation, emotional dysregulation, and body dissatisfaction, while controlling for demographic variables (N = 233).

Standardized β T Adj. R2 ΔR2 F(df) p
Step 1 0.006 1.49(3,223) NS
Sex 0.12 1.73
Education −0.08 −0.96
Age 0.12 1.40
Step 2 0.12 0.11*** 8.38***(4,222) 0.00
Sex 0.16 2.34* 0.02
Education −0.05 −0.63 0.53
Age −0.02 −0.22 0.83
BMI 0.36 5.34*** 0.00
Step 3 0.17 0.06*** 8.61***(6,220) 0.00
Sex 0.15 2.26* 0.03
Education −0.01 −0.07 0.95
Age −0.04 −0.05 0.96
BMI 0.35 5.36*** 0.00
LEC 0.01 0.21 0.84
DES-II 0.25 3.89*** 0.00
Step 4 0.23 0.06*** 10.61***(7,219) 0.00
Sex 0.17 2.58** 0.01
Education 0.03 0.43 0.67
Age 0.05 0.62 0.54
BMI 0.34 5.41*** 0.00
LEC −0.01 −0.20 0.84
DES-II 0.16 2.49** 0.01
DERS 0.28 4.30*** 0.00
Step 5 0.31 0.08*** 13.78***(8,218) 0.00
Sex 0.07 1.16 0.25
Education −0.01 −0.10 0.93
Age 0.08 1.09 0.28
BMI 0.24 3.83*** 0.00
LEC 0.01 0.23 0.82
DES-II 0.16 2.60** 0.01
DERS 0.21 3.30*** 0.001
FRS 0.32 5.21*** 0.00

Notes:

*

p < 0.05.

**

p < 0.01.

***

p < 0.001.

Sex (1 = male; 2 = female); BMI, body mass index; LEC, life events checklist; DES-II, dissociative experiences scale-II (total score); DERS, difficulties in emotional regulation scale (total score); FRS, figure rating scale.
